Dissolvable stitches are used after tooth extraction, such as wisdom tooth removal, to tack the gum tissue flap back into its original place. Stitches placed are often dissolvable and do not need to be removed. If you have stitches, these usually dissolve and you do not need to have them removed. Stitches (sutures) the stitches inside your mouth are usually dissolvable and can take up to two or three weeks to dissolve.
